Exploring the City of Bikaner

Wednesday, November 15: Arrival in Bikaner

Welcome to Bikaner! Start your day by checking into your hotel and freshening up. In the morning, head to Junagarh Fort, a magnificent architectural marvel that showcases a blend of Rajput and Mughal styles. Explore the various palaces, courtyards, and museums within the fort. Afternoon calls for a visit to the Karni Mata Temple, famously known as the Rat Temple, where you can witness thousands of rats being worshipped. In the evening, take a stroll through the bustling streets of the Old City, also known as the Bikaner Bazaar, and indulge in some local street food.

  • Junagarh Fort: Entrance fee - $5,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Karni Mata Temple: Entrance fee - Free,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Bikaner Bazaar: Cost of street food - $10, Time spent - 2-3 hours
Thursday, November 16: Cultural Delights

Start your day by visiting the National Research Centre on Camel, where you can learn about the importance of camels in Rajasthan's culture and economy. Take a camel ride and enjoy the unique experience. In the afternoon, visit the Lalgarh Palace, a stunning red sandstone palace known for its exquisite architecture and intricate carvings. Explore the palace museum and admire the royal artifacts on display. In the evening, attend a mesmerizing Rajasthani folk dance and music performance at the Laxmi Niwas Palace, accompanied by a delicious traditional dinner.

  • National Research Centre on Camel: Entrance fee - $3, Camel ride - $10,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Lalgarh Palace: Entrance fee - $4,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Laxmi Niwas Palace: Cost of cultural show and dinner - $30, Time spent - 3-4 hours
Friday, November 17: Temple Trail

Embark on a spiritual journey today by visiting the magnificent Bhandasar Jain Temple in the morning. Admire the intricate marble carvings and vibrant frescoes depicting Jain mythology. Afterward, make your way to the famous Rampuria Havelis, a cluster of beautifully crafted mansions showcasing the opulence of the merchant class in Bikaner. In the afternoon, visit the beautiful Gajner Palace located on the banks of the Gajner Lake. Explore the palace and enjoy a serene boat ride on the lake. Spend the evening at the picturesque Gajner Wildlife Sanctuary, observing the diverse flora and fauna.

  • Bhandasar Jain Temple: Entrance fee - Free,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Rampuria Havelis: Entrance fee - Free, Time spent - 2-3 hours
  • Gajner Palace: Entrance fee - $6, Boat ride - $5, Time spent - 3-4 hours
  • Gajner Wildlife Sanctuary: Entrance fee - $2, Time spent - 2-3 hours
Saturday, November 18: Desert Safari

On your last day in Bikaner, venture into the Thar Desert for an exciting desert safari experience. Start your morning with a visit to the Royal Cenotaphs, a collection of beautifully crafted marble and sandstone memorials. In the afternoon, head to the nearby village of Khimsar and embark on a thrilling camel safari through the sand dunes. Enjoy the scenic views of the desert landscape and immerse yourself in the rich cultural traditions of the local villagers. As the sun sets, indulge in a traditional Rajasthani dinner under the starlit sky before bidding farewell to Bikaner.

  • Royal Cenotaphs: Entrance fee - $2, Time spent - 1-2 hours
  • Khimsar Camel Safari: Cost of safari - $20, Time spent - 3-4 hours
  • Traditional Dinner: Cost of dinner - $15, Time spent - 2-3 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For off the beaten path attractions, make sure to visit the Ganga Government Museum, home to a diverse collection of artifacts showcasing the rich history and culture of Bikaner. Another hidden gem is the Kote Gate, a lesser-known entrance to the old city with beautiful architecture and bustling markets. Don't miss the opportunity to try the local delicacies such as Bikaneri Bhujia and Rasgulla at popular food joints like Chhotu Motu Joshi Sweet Shop and Bhikharam Chandmal Bhujiawala. These hidden gems and local favorites will provide you with a truly authentic Bikaner experience.
